Dodge was all about performance in the early 2000s with the resurgence of the HEMI V8, and sticking it in a short bed pickup seemed like a no-brainer. Reaching back into their history, they put a twist on the Super Bee name and came up with 'Rumble Bee' for the Ram pickup. Only built for two years, the limited edition Rumble Bee featured Solar Yellow paint, custom body cladding, and a special bumble bee stripe around the tail that was definitely the 1960s all over again. With special 20-inch wheels and a few other details, the Rumble Bee stood out in a crowded field of also-ran pickups. This particular Rumble Bee is number #2354 out of 9258 built in its limited 2-year production run.
